Morning Glory

Ipomoea purpurea

A fast-growing climbing vine with trumpet-shaped flowers that open fresh each morning. Perfect for fences, trellises, and archways.

Difficulty

easy

Sunlight

Full Sun (6-8 hours)

Watering

Moderate — drought tolerant once established

Growth Time

60-90 days to bloom

How to Grow

Nick seeds with a file or soak overnight to break the hard coat. Sow directly after frost, 1cm deep, 15cm apart near a trellis or fence. Vines grow fast — provide support. Thrives in poor soil; too much fertilizer means lots of leaves but few flowers.

Growth Phases

1

Germination (5-10 days)

Seeds sprout after scarification

2

Climbing (2-3 weeks)

Vines begin twining and reaching for support

3

Rapid Growth (3-4 weeks)

Vine can grow 3-4 meters tall

4

Blooming (8-12 weeks)

Trumpet flowers open fresh every morning

Care Tips

  • Nick or soak seeds before planting for faster germination
  • Don't over-fertilize — poor soil means more flowers
  • Self-seeds freely — can become invasive in warm climates
  • Flowers close by afternoon — enjoy them in the morning
